In the Closet

His heart is silent. He speaks no more of things and scenes that went before, before he knew who hides. In the closet he still abides. He never sings or speaks sweet words. He just stands there in the dark watching and waiting like a hungry shark. Someday he'll look in the mirror and see the one he always knew. He'll love and accept him. He'll start anew. When that day comes I'll still be here smiling and waiting to wipe each tear. I'll say, "I love you no matter what." "Just be happy. Don't give up." By: Carole O'Terry Duet Copyright 2006 "All Rights Reserved"
